What are Robotic Vacuum Cleaners?
Robotic vacuum cleaners are autonomous cleaning devices equipped with sensors and a set of turning brushes or suction mechanisms developed to navigate and tidy floorings with little to no human intervention. Normally, these devices can carry out basic functions such as vacuuming carpets and difficult floorings while their compact design enables them to reach under furniture and tackle otherwise hard-to-access locations.
Secret Features of Robotic Vacuum Cleaners:
Autonomous Navigation: Most robotic vacuums use a mix of sensing units and video cameras to map out the cleaning area, permitting them to plan an effective cleaning path.

Scheduling Options: Many designs enable users to set cleaning schedules through an app or on-device interface, allowing the vacuum to clean up while the house owners are away.

Smart Technology: Advanced Robot vacuum cleaner for sale vacuums are equipped with Wi-Fi abilities, making it possible for users to control them remotely.

Dust Detection: Higher-end designs include sensing units that find locations with more particles, permitting them to focus cleaning efforts where required.

Self-Charging: Robotic vacuums can return to their charging docks when they run low on battery, ensuring that they are always ready for the next task.

Limitations of Robotic Vacuum Cleaners
Initial Cost: Robotic vacuums can be more expensive than traditional vacuums, which may discourage budget-conscious consumers.

Less Suction Power: Generally, they might not match the cleaning power of upright or cylinder vacuum cleaners, particularly for deep cleaning carpets.

Battery Life: Depending on the model, battery life can restrict the quantity of area a robotic vacuum can cover in one cleaning cycle.

Not for All Surfaces: Some robotic models might not be perfect for high-pile carpets or areas with comprehensive clutter.

Navigation Challenges: In homes with a lot of furnishings or obstacles, a robotic vacuum may occasionally have a hard time to browse.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)1. How do I maintain my robotic vacuum cleaner?
To keep your robotic vacuum, routinely empty the dust bin, tidy the brushes and filters, and keep the sensing units complimentary from dirt. It's likewise important to examine for any twisted hair or particles that could prevent efficiency.
2. Can robotic vacuums tidy carpets?
Yes, many robotic vacuums have adequate suction power to clean up low to medium pile carpets. Nevertheless, it is suggested to examine the specifications of each model to identify its suitability for particular carpet types.
3. How often should I utilize my robotic vacuum?
The frequency of usage will depend upon your home's size and cleanliness. On average, running the vacuum 2 to 3 times a week is beneficial for maintaining a clean environment.
4. Can I control my robotic vacuum from my mobile phone?
Yes, a lot of modern robotic vacuums included a companion app that permits you to manage the vacuum remotely, set schedules, and monitor cleaning efficiency.
5. Will a robotic vacuum replace my conventional vacuum?
While robotic vacuums are fantastic for keeping cleanliness, lots of users still choose conventional vacuums for deep cleaning sessions, particularly in homes with pets or high traffic locations.
